Trinity came tearing into Saturday's match with five straight wins (a stretch where they outscored their opponents by an average of 2.4 goals), and they left with even more momentum. They never let the Lancaster Catholic Crusaders get on the board and left with a 1-0 win. That's more bragging rights for Trinity, who also won the pair's last head-to-head.
Their one-goal win came courtesy of Kendall Ferraro, who's now up to three this season.
Trinity's victory bumped their record up to 15-4-1. As for Lancaster Catholic, their loss dropped their record down to 21-2.
